Q: Is 22,174,496 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 22,174,496 is a composite number.

Why is 22,174,496 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 22,174,496 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 32 601 1,153 1,202 2,306 2,404 4,612 4,808 9,224 9,616 18,448 19,232 36,896 692,953 1,385,906 2,771,812 5,543,624 11,087,248 and 22,174,496, with no remainder.

Since 22,174,496 cannot be divided by just 1 and 22,174,496, it is a composite number.
